Laser Cutting
Our Fiber Laser Cutting service provides high-speed, high-precision sheet metal processing for a wide range of industrial and automotive applications. Powered by advanced 6kW fiber laser systems, we deliver clean, accurate cuts with exceptional edge quality, reducing or eliminating the need for secondary finishing while improving production efficiency.Designed for both prototype development and high-volume manufacturing, our laser cutting capabilities support sheet metal up to 25 mm thick. With cutting speeds of up to 40 m/min on thin materials and positional accuracy of ±0.05 mm, we ensure consistent quality, tight tolerances, and reliable performance across every production run.Key CapabilitiesHigh-performance 6kW fiber laser cutting systems.Sheet metal cutting up to 25 mm thickness.Cutting speeds up to 40 m/min for thin-gauge materials.Positional accuracy of ±0.05 mm for precise component manufacturing.Superior edge quality with minimal burr formation.Reduced need for secondary machining or finishing.Fast setup for prototypes and short production runs.High-efficiency production for medium and large manufacturing volumes.Materials We ProcessOur fiber laser systems are capable of cutting a wide variety of metals, including:Carbon steel.Stainless steel.Aluminum.Galvanized steel.High-strength steel.Specialty alloys.Custom engineering metals.ApplicationsOur laser cutting services are suitable for:Automotive body and structural components.Precision sheet metal fabrication.Industrial equipment and machinery parts.Electrical enclosures and panels.Brackets, frames, and mounting systems.Custom fabricated metal components.Prototype development.OEM and Tier 1 production manufacturing.Why Choose Our Fiber Laser Cutting ServiceBy combining advanced fiber laser technology with experienced manufacturing expertise, we deliver precision-cut components that meet demanding quality and production standards. Our process provides exceptional dimensional accuracy, smooth edge finishes, reduced material waste, and faster production cycles, helping customers shorten lead times while lowering overall manufacturing costs.
